Sail from St. Thomas through a series of sun-drenched anchorages and refined island stops, where each port reveals a different expression of the northeastern Caribbean. In Sandy Ground, Anguilla's calm turquoise waters and laid-back shoreline invite time to unwind before continuing to St. Barths for an overnight stay in Gustavia, where boutique-lined streets and softly lit terraces take on a more intimate rhythm once the harbor settles into evening. Two days in Virgin Gorda follow, from Spanish Town to North Sound, where the island's sheltered bays and striking landscapes reward those who linger. In Norman Island, calm sheltered waters and hidden coves invite time to swim and explore at a leisurely pace. Your journey concludes in Jost van Dyke, where our signature Champagne & Caviar Splash® unfolds along the soft sands of White Bay, with chilled champagne and caviar served on the sand, followed by an elegant beachside barbecue and long, unhurried hours in the water before returning to St. Thomas.
